We are now collaborating with The Sensory Safe Spot, a service owned by a local Occupational Therapist. This service provides a tented sensory-friendly space designed for large community events, fairs, and festivals. Available immediately, the setup includes items like weighted tools, fidgets, calming visuals, noise-reduction headphones, and more, everything OT-approved and ideal for individuals with sensory needs.
Two size options are available, both with staff supervision: - The Sensory Suite (10’x10’): $25/hour + $50 setup fee - The Calm Cove (10’x20’): $50/hour + $50 setup fee If you’re planning any large events and would like to include this service, just let me know. We’ll coordinate scheduling and invoice through Reach. |
